MATLAB memory leak when creating symbolic variables

When I try to create a symbolic variable e.g. "syms x;" and hit enter, MATLAB freezes and starts memory leaking until my ram is maxed out and does nothing until I restart the program. This occurs in both versions I have tried, 2017B and 2018A.

 Accepted Answer

Are you using Windows 10 Spring Creator Update 2018? If so this Bug Report may be applicable.

2 Comments

I am, installing "R2018a update 1" linked from the bug report got it working for me, thanks!
